At 1115 m, Mount Goorhigian is the highest mountain in the Demas Range on the Hobbs coast of Marie Byrd Land in western Antarctica .
The United States Geological Survey mapped it based on its own measurements and aerial photographs of the United States Navy between 1959 and 1965. The Advisory Committee on Antarctic Names named the mountain in 1966 after Martin Goorhigian (* 1932), meteorologist for the United States Antarctic Program at Byrd Station in 1961.
